Article ID: 218694 - Last Review: November 15, 2004 - Revision: 1.1 Pictures are inserted at wrong size in Publisher 2000This article was previously published under Q218694 SYMPTOMS
When you insert picture files created or edited in other applications, the picture files may be inserted at different sizes. Pictures may come in very large, or slightly smaller than they were originally defined in another application.
CAUSE
Microsoft Publisher imports picture files at screen resolution . Picture files that were saved at a resolution equal to the current screen resolution should import at a 1:1 ratio. Images generated at a higher resolution than current screen resolution will appear larger when imported into Publisher. Some web images, generated at a lower resolution than current screen resolution , will appear slightly smaller than the original picture files.
